Lagardère names channels executive

Lagardère has named Gérald-Brice Viret as deputy head of TV channels at its Lagardère Active arm.

Viret succeeds Antoine Villeneuve, who has left the group to pursue personal projects.

Viret, who will be charged with developing the activities of channels Bulli, Canal J, Tiji and June as well as MCM, Mezzo and Mezzo Live HD in France and internationally, has previously headed channels including NRJ 12, Chérie 25, NRJ Hits, TMC et Voyage, and led the group charged with preparing for the launch of digital-terrestrial broadcasting in France up until its dissolution in 2009.
